Construction - the progression system makes alot of sense. so this may be a personal issue. BUT. im the kind of player that likes to start with 1 ship and take it to the end, I upgrade as I go. adding new parts and replacing old ones as new materials are available. but it gets tedious after a few tiers of materials. would it be possible to have some kind of "replace" button in the construction options. so say I have a ship made out of Naonite but am mining Trinium it would have an option to replace all current Naonite blocks with Trinium at x amount. just a little quality of life thing rather than spending hours and hours replacing parts.
There is the modify ship button where you are able to change the scale and materials the ship is mode from. But there is no specific way to target certain block, as an example say you want to convert your iron ship with iron armor to to trinium you have to convert everything, generators, batteries, quarters, etc.

I actually just did a test with the basic design that you get when you go into the turrets editor. And I am convinced it's the bounding /hitboxes conflicting with other blocks, because there were no physical blocks touching anything else and the turrets still disappeared when they went past size 1.5 and the turret body/barrel bound started clipping into the recessed areas I place the turrets
